The broader crypto market has weakened, with meme coins among the most affected as risk-off sentiment rises. Dogecoin slid 10.61% to $0.09098, while other meme coins also declined, including Shiba Inu down 11.20% to $0.057 and Pepe down 13.42% to $0.053; SUI fell 16.61% to $0.88. Bitcoin dropped 8.54% to $64,784, marking a roughly 21.95% decline over the past week as major assets retreat.
The downturn extends to the wider altcoin space, with Ethereum and other top coins posting sharp losses. The market has been propelled by global macro uncertainty and cautious investor sentiment, pushing risk assets lower and amplifying selling pressure in volatile segments like memecoins. Total memecoin market capitalization has contracted to under $40 billion, signaling a challenging environment for speculative assets driven by community sentiment rather than intrinsic utility.
Analysts expect near-term volatility to persist until clearer price direction emerges for Bitcoin and Ethereum. While some anticipate a technical bounce after the current correction, sustained gains will depend on trading volume and improved investor confidence. The market’s fear index sits at extreme levels, underscoring the risk-off climate that characterized memecoins during this pullback.
